Traffic Along Kitchener Link
Dear All,
Has anyone being assaulted by the vehicle horns especially every weekend evening along Kitchener Link? This road is filled with traffic due to the location of the City Square Mall and our condo and obviously, the roads along Kitchener Link are so narrow - 2 way traffic with 2 lanes only.
At times, there are commotions between the drivers due to overtaking or one blocking another and do not want to give way.
In view of this, something worries me:-
1. To avoid the traffic jam, will our security guards slacken the check on visitors?
2. To avoid the traffic queue, will the cars (City Square Mall Visitors) turn in to our Condo and park at our City Square Residences instead claiming they attend the functions here?
3. To avoid the traffic queue, will the cars (City Square Mall Visitors) turn in to our Condo and park at our City Square Residences instead claiming they reverse their car?

Traffic Along Kitchener Link
I can relate with the writer's worries No. 3
Whilst having my dinner in Ishi Mura on a Saturday evening, I had taken a window seat which allowed me to oversee clearly in our estate. To my surprise, I witnessed our guards allowed as many as 6 cars to drive pass the guardhouse into our compound for reversing purpose - all within half hour of my viewing.
Many cars conveniently entered into our compound so that they could quit their queue to enter City Square Mall and our guards are so willingly to give them the access.
